中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

mongodb多條件查詢性能怎么優化

小億
99
2024-04-10 15:37:40
欄目: 云計算

要優化MongoDB多條件查詢的性能,可以考慮以下幾個方面:

  1. 創建合適的索引:在MongoDB中,索引是提高查詢性能的關鍵。為多條件查詢的字段創建合適的組合索引可以有效地加快查詢速度。

  2. 使用覆蓋索引:覆蓋索引是指查詢結果可以完全通過索引來獲取,而不需要再去查詢實際的數據記錄。這樣可以避免讀取大量的數據,從而提高查詢性能。

  3. 避免全表掃描:盡量避免在沒有索引的字段上進行查詢,因為這樣會導致全表掃描,性能較差。如果必須要進行全表掃描,可以考慮使用分片技術來提高查詢效率。

  4. 使用聚合框架:MongoDB的聚合框架可以對數據進行多條件查詢和處理,通過聚合操作可以對數據進行分組、排序、篩選等操作,從而減少數據量,提高查詢效率。

  5. 優化查詢語句:盡量簡化查詢語句,避免使用復雜的條件組合和嵌套查詢,這樣可以減少查詢的復雜度,提高查詢性能。

通過以上幾點的優化,可以有效提高MongoDB多條件查詢的性能。同時,還可以通過監控系統性能和查詢性能來及時發現潛在的性能問題,并進行調優。

0
郑州市| 华阴市| 嵊泗县| 海盐县| 鹤岗市| 洛川县| 龙泉市| 化州市| 崇信县| 准格尔旗| 大悟县| 叶城县| 漠河县| 舒城县| 马关县| 周至县| 晋州市| 榆树市| 迁安市| 昌平区| 赞皇县| 宽甸| 梁河县| 邵阳县| 郯城县| 南皮县| 阿拉尔市| 绥江县| 涟源市| 朝阳县| 井研县| 鲁山县| 景宁| 阜宁县| 称多县| 武宁县| 三江| 平遥县| 浮梁县| 金阳县| 时尚|